Pacifica sits right on the ocean, and that changes the math on outdoor HVAC equipment more than any other factor we deal with on the coastside. Homes in Sharp Park and along Rockaway Beach take salt-laden fog directly off the water most of the year, and a GrandAire condenser or heat pump installed outside in that environment ages differently than the same unit would in Linda Mar a mile or two inland, let alone in a Tri-Valley backyard. Cooling demand here is low, most houses lean on the furnace nearly year-round, but when equipment does fail, salt exposure is very often part of the story.

We check for corrosion specifically on coastal calls rather than treating every symptom as a standard mechanical failure. A refrigerant leak in a Pacifica condenser is more likely to be a pinhole from corroded coil fins than a fitting failure. A contactor that won't pull in reliably is more likely coated in a fine film of salt residue than simply worn out. None of that changes how we diagnose GrandAire's control board, the fault code sequence still reads the same as it does anywhere on this Carrier-family platform, but it does change what we expect to find once the cabinet is open.

Common repairs we do

What we close on the truck.

  • Coil corrosion causing slow refrigerant leaks. Aluminum fins and copper tubing on an outdoor GrandAire coil don't hold up the same way in Pacifica's salt air as they do further inland. What starts as surface pitting on the fins can progress to a pinhole leak in the tubing itself over several seasons, and the symptom is a system that cools less effectively over time with no obvious single point of failure. We check subcooling and pressure readings and inspect the coil surface closely before recommending a repair or, on an older heavily corroded coil, a coil replacement instead of a patch.
  • Contactor and electrical corrosion in the outdoor cabinet. Salt fog gets into the electrical compartment of an outdoor unit over time even when the cabinet is intact, and we regularly find a light corrosive film on contactor contacts and terminal connections in Pacifica condensers that wouldn't show up in a drier climate. That corrosion causes intermittent contact, which reads as a unit that sometimes starts fine and sometimes doesn't. We clean and test the contactor and check surrounding terminals rather than replacing the whole part on the first sign of trouble.
  • Cabinet and fan motor mount rust from year-round fog. Persistent moisture in Pacifica means the sheet metal cabinet and the fan motor mounting bracket on an outdoor GrandAire unit rust at a faster pace than equipment sitting in a drier yard, even a few miles inland. Rust at the mount can loosen the motor's alignment over time, which shows up as a fan that rattles or vibrates during operation. We check the mounting hardware and cabinet integrity as part of any Pacifica service call, since it's a factor we don't see nearly as often elsewhere.

  • Does the salt air mean my GrandAire condenser needs replacing sooner than a unit somewhere else?
    Generally yes, coastal exposure does shorten the practical service life of an outdoor unit compared to an inland install. That doesn't mean every corrosion issue calls for replacement. A corroded contactor or a coil with an isolated pinhole leak is still worth repairing on a unit that isn't otherwise old. Once corrosion is widespread through the cabinet and coil, I'll tell you honestly that a repair is just delaying the same conversation.
